(すうれつ)

すうれつ
noun
number sequence; numerical series
1. number sequence; numerical series; progression
An ordered list of numbers that follows a specific rule or pattern. A fundamental concept in mathematics, encountered in high school and university-level courses.

Composed of (すう) (number) and (れつ) (row, sequence). A standard mathematics term taught in Japanese high schools. The concept appears in entrance exams, puzzle books, and IQ tests, so the word is widely recognized even by non-mathematicians.

COMMON TYPES:

  • 等差(とうさ)数列(すうれつ): arithmetic sequence (constant difference between terms)
  • 等比(とうひ)数列(すうれつ): geometric sequence (constant ratio between terms)
  • フィボナッチ数列(すうれつ): Fibonacci sequence
  • 無限(むげん)数列(すうれつ): infinite sequence
  • 有限(ゆうげん)数列(すうれつ): finite sequence

COMMON COLLOCATIONS:

  • 数列(すうれつ)(): sum of a sequence
  • 数列(すうれつ)一般項(いっぱんこう): general term of a sequence
  • 数列(すうれつ)収束(しゅうそく): convergence of a sequence

SIMILAR WORDS:

  • 級数(きゅうすう): series — the sum of a sequence's terms
  • 配列(はいれつ): array, arrangement — a more general ordering; also used in programming
  • 順列(じゅんれつ): permutation — a different mathematical concept about ordering
